js如何抛出和捕获异常
更新时间: 2025-05-01 19:06:49
初级开发人员往往很少使用js的抛出和捕获异常,但抛出和捕获异常往往是非常必要的,如果学过java开发的,对于这样的抛出和捕获异常会比较熟悉。下面就来介绍下如何使用js的抛出和捕获异常
捕获异常的语法如下:
try{
//运行代码
}catch(err){
//处理错误
}
测试示例代码如下,abc是一个未定义的函数,会抛出异常,异常信息会被trycatch,进入catch语句中执行
打开浏览器运行测试页面,出现弹框提示信息,提示abcisnotdefined,提示的内容是catch语句里面我们处理的异常信息。
如果把trycatch去掉试试,会出现什么情况呢,测试代码如下,未定义的方法后面添加一条日志打印信息
控制台报错了,后续程序中断没有执行,因为添加的日志打印信息没有执行。针对这种没有捕获的异常,会异常中断程序,页面上没有合理的提示信息,用户会莫名其妙,体验非常不好。
js如何抛出和捕获异常 相关文章
上一篇:如何删掉微信手机里的手机通讯录
下一篇:陕西大叶卷烟是什么
其他相关资讯
- 当前极端天气频发的科学解读与应对策略...
- 新疆维吾尔自治区博尔塔拉蒙古自治州阿...
- 新疆维吾尔自治区阿勒泰地区富蕴县气象...
- 河南省商丘市夏邑县气象台发布大风蓝色...
- 新疆维吾尔自治区阿勒泰地区哈巴河县气...
- 新疆维吾尔自治区昌吉回族自治州阜康市...
- 新疆维吾尔自治区阿勒泰地区吉木乃县气...
- 新疆维吾尔自治区阿勒泰地区气象台发布...
- 新疆维吾尔自治区喀什地区泽普县气象台...
- 气候变化未来趋势解读:极端天气预防方...
- 35℃!37℃!大面积30℃+热到发...
- 2023年全球气候变化应对策略与极端...
- 河南省信阳市气象台发布大风蓝色预警信...
- 甘肃省武威市民勤县气象台发布大风蓝色...
- 辽宁省鞍山市岫岩县气象台发布大风蓝色...
- 云南省思茅市景谷傣族彝族自治县气象台...
- 新疆维吾尔自治区博尔塔拉蒙古自治州博...
- 新疆维吾尔自治区塔城地区裕民县气象台...
- 新疆维吾尔自治区吐鲁番地区鄯善县气象...
- 海南省澄迈县气象台发布暴雨红色预警信...
天气预报导航
天气资讯
更多 >>